From: Andy S. <an...@ee...> - 2007-12-28 03:46:55
|
Bharat Mediratta wrote: > Take a look at: > http://www.menalto.com/.outgoing/gallery/breakdown/breakdown.html Nice! > In a clean workspace. We could probably considerably reduce > our SVN burden if we can figure out a way to reduce the > number of .po/.mo files we deal with. @SVN: The SVN burden is a lot smaller in trunk than in branch_2_2. It's not too important to optimize the SVN checkout in trunk right now IMO. It's cool if we can do it, but we have bigger problems right now IMO. @packages: But we should start with dropping .po files from all but the devel builds! Why the heck are those files in the other packages? Done: Cut the file count by half. > Since in 2.3 we now install those files into g2data, there's > nothing that needs to treat them as individual files except > for the ones in the gallery2/locale dir (~64 files) which are > used directly by the installer. > > What would happen if we started zipping up these localization files? [...] > .81% of the requests that come in to gallery.menalto.com for > downloadable plugins are from servers that don't have zip > support so we could probably make zip support a requirement > for localization and get away with it. Phew, first read that as 81% and not as 0.81%. How do you determine unzip support? Testing for PHP's built-in unzip methods? - Andy |